在使用MySQL进行数据库建时,需要考虑以下几点:1 数据库设计在建前,需要进行数据库设计,包括确定数据库的名称、的数量、之间的关系等,这是建的前提。2 的命名规范建时需要注意表名的命名规范,最好使用有意义的名,避免使用含有特殊字符或关键字的名。3 字段类型选择在创建表字段时需要选择合适的字段类型,包括整型、字符型、日期型等,需要根据实际需求选择。4 字段长度设置对于字符型字段,
转载 2024-09-16 19:48:20
20阅读
目录FreeSql介绍FreeSql.GeneratorRazorEngine.NetCore源码解析FreeSql.ToolsFreeSqlFreeSql 是功能强大的对象关系映射技术(O/RM),支持 .NETCore 2.1+ 或 .NETFramework 4.0+ 或 Xamarin。有一个强大的ORM,也方便我们开发一个代码生成器。一般情况下,我们开发数据库相关的应用,主要分为三种co
基于学生管理系统建立 数据库 和  的样式:                         (一)Student (学生use)属性名数据类型可否为空含 义Snovarchar (20)否学号(主码)Snamevarchar (20)否学生姓名Ssexvarchar (20)否学生性别SbirthdayDatetime可学生出生年月&nbs
文章目录背景:1、上依赖2、application.yml配置3、分页插件配置4、生成代码工具类代码5 、启动类中调用 背景:这样一个任务,数据库里有好多张,数据已经初始化好了。一天时间写个微服务,再用20多个rest接口把数据暴露给前端用。在大厂里,一个项目组的好多个螺丝钉就要996了。我这一个人搞,怎么办呢。作为一个程序员当然是要自动化了。因为要反向生成,那就用mybatis-plus呗1
转载 2023-10-27 08:05:25
273阅读
一、注意:在com.hqyj下创建代码生成器类(例如:AutoCreate)代码如下:package com.hqyj; import com.baomidou.mybatisplus.annotation.DbType; import com.baomidou.mybatisplus.annotation.IdType; import com.baomidou.mybatisplus.gene
转载 1月前
452阅读
JavaScript Based Code Generator - codegen工具主页目的快速生成程序代码, 比如Struts, Spring, Jdbc/Hibernate所有前后台的代码.简单介绍本工具生成代码的思想是读取数据库中表的结构, 使用JavaScript作为脚本语言编写模板, 生成各种代码或者文件, 支持各种格式的文本文件, Java, C#, PHP 等, 只要是文本文件,
spring boot开发基础代码生成 spring boot开发基础代码生成前言简介如何使用下载release下载代码示例参考项目结语 前言在spring boot开发中会发现有些代码,如果初始编写时,能自动生成可以提高开发效率。比如spring mvc三层架构下controller、service、dao代码文件的创建和编写。简介项目以Mybatis-Plus代码生成以基础,扩展提供yml配置
转载 2023-09-05 08:54:19
65阅读
Django模型模式指的是根据数据库中数据的结构来创建出来的class,每一张到Python中就是一个class,中的每一个列,到Python中就是class的一个属性。在模型中可以完成对数据库的增删改查操作创建和使用模型 --ORM(对象关系映射)三大特征:  1、数据到类的映射    将数据自动生成一个class类    同时也可以将一个class类自动生成一张数据  2、数据类型
转载 7月前
51阅读
最近我遇到了一个 bug,我试着通过 Rails 在以“utf8”编码的 MariaDB 中保存一个 UTF-8 字符串,然后出现了一个离奇的错误:Incorrect string value: ‘\xF0\x9F\x98\x83 <…’ for column ‘summary’ at row 1我用的是 UTF-8 编码的客户端,服务器也是 UTF-8 编码的,数据库也是,就连要保存的这个
## Spring Boot编写生成MySQL结构代码 ### 1. 整体流程 整个过程可分为以下几个步骤: ```mermaid flowchart TD A[定义实体类] --> B[编写实体类注解] B --> C[启用JPA] C --> D[配置数据库连接] D --> E[自动生成结构] ``` ### 2. 每一步需要做什么 #### 2
原创 2023-10-02 03:46:33
91阅读
文章目录前言一、准备工作二、内外连接的使用1.内连接2. 外连接2.1 左连接2.2 右连接3. 关于union和union all的区别三、 子查询总结 前言mysql操作玩起来难度不大,但工作中经常要进行多表连接查询和进行子查询,所以有必要把常见的多表基本操作整明白~一、准备工作创建学生# 学生 DROP TABLE IF EXISTS student; CREATE TABLE s
java实现从网页上复制表格需求分析例如我这里有一个表格: 表格里的文本是可复制的,复制下来的文本如下。序号 方法 描述 1 public URL(String spec) throws MalformedURLException 根据 String 表示形式的地址创建 URL 对象。 2 public URL(String protocol,String host,int p
转载 2023-10-12 21:02:45
139阅读
数据库存有一个或多个。 创建数据库 CREATE DATABASE 语句用于在 MySQL 中创建数据库。 语法 CREATE DATABASE database_name 为了让 PHP 执行上面的语句,我们必须使用 mysql_query() 函数。此函数用于向 MySQL 连接发送查询或命令。 例子 在下面的例子中,我们创建了一个名为 "my_db" 的数据库: $con = mysql_
# 实现“mysql代码生成”教程 ## 整体流程 首先,我们来看一下整个实现“mysql代码生成”的流程。可以用以下表格展示步骤: | 步骤 | 描述 | | ---- | ---- | | 1 | 连接到 MySQL 数据库 | | 2 | 查询数据库的结构信息 | | 3 | 根据结构信息生成代码 | ## 具体步骤及代码注释 ### 步骤一:连接到 MySQL 数据库 首先,
原创 2024-07-05 04:48:36
50阅读
# 根据结构生成 Java 代码 在软件开发中,尤其是在数据库驱动的应用程序中,结构是数据库设计的基础。结构定义了数据的组织方式,而生成相应的 Java 代码则加速了开发过程。本文将带您了解如何根据结构生成 Java 代码,包括代码示例及其重要性。 ## 什么是结构? 结构是关系型数据库中用于定义数据的模型。它由多个组成,每个都有与之相关的行(记录)和列(字段)。结构的设计
原创 11月前
19阅读
# 通过 Java 代码生成数据库的实现方法 在现代软件开发中,数据库是应用程序的核心组成部分之一。对于 Java 开发者来说,手动创建数据库可能会显得繁琐而乏味。为了更高效地管理数据库,许多开发者选择使用代码生成工具。本文将介绍如何通过 Java 代码生成数据库,并给出相关代码示例。 ## 1. 数据库的基本概念 在开始之前,让我们简单回顾一下数据库的基本概念。数据库是由行和
原创 11月前
54阅读
做表格什么感觉?苦,累! 天天做表格什么感觉?很苦,很累! 但是我们还要不要继续?要! 为什么?因为老板说要!   没有经过表格磨练的职场人算不上真正的职场人   我想这句话,大部分人是认同的,好像是从信息时代开始,我们这一辈的职场人,就已经跟表格、报告、软件脱不开关系了,更有甚者每天的工作就是表格、
MySQL数据库学习 一.为什么要学习数据库 二.数据库的相关概念 DBMS:数据库管理系统(datebase Management System),数据库是通过DBMS创建和操作的内容; DB :数据库(datebase):存储数据的仓库,他保存了一系列组织的数据; SQL:结构化查询语言,(structur
# 如何实现“生成代码”功能:以MySQL为例 在软件开发中,"生成代码"是一个常见的需求。无论是自动生成数据库脚本、数据模型,还是其他类型的代码,它都可以提高开发效率。本文将详细说明如何在MySQL中实现代码生成的过程,为刚入行的小白提供清晰的指导。 ## 流程概述 在开始之前,我们可以把整个过程分成几个关键步骤。请参考以下表格: | 步骤 | 描述
原创 10月前
164阅读
在数据持久层通常我们都要写大量的代码和xml映射sql语句来将结果集映射到pojo对应的实体类中 而有了反向生成工具之后可以直接自动生成pojo实体类,还有dao中的接口和mapper映射文件 大大减少了数据访问层的工作量这里介绍一下反向生成工具的使用,还有一些细节的注意事项目录结构如下:很简单,就是这么点东西,下面是xml中的配置文件:generatorConfig.xml 配置文件中修改一些自
转载 2024-07-19 10:04:26
328阅读
  • 1
  • 2
  • 3
  • 4
  • 5